5.3 DRAINING AND FILLING/BLEEDING, COOLING SYSTEM
In order to avoid damaging the
cylinder block, do not top up a
warm engine with cold coolant.
Coolant is a toxic fluid and must be
handled with care. Protect skin and
eyes.
Coolant is harmful to the
environment; after use, it should be
processed as industrial chemical
waste.
When the coolant is hot, there is
overpressure in the cooling system.
When removing the filler cap, allow
the overpressure to escape by first
loosening the filler cap one turn.
XF/XE ENGINE
Draining the cooling system
1. Turn the heater control knob to the
”warmest” temperature setting. As a result,
the heater valve will be fully opened.
2. Remove the cooling system filler cap.
3. Collect the c oolant. Position suitable
containers under the drain points.
4. Drain the cooling system at the cylinder
block via the drain tap (A) and the radiator
via t he drain plug (B). If an integrated
retarder is used, remove the coolant drain
plug of the heat exchanger.
5. Flush the cooling system.
6. Close the drain tap (A) and fit the drain plug
(B).
